Hydrostatically Loaded Structures: The Structural Mechanics, Analysis and Design of Powered Submersibles License:perpetual soil microbes and faunaPowered submersibles have enabled the exploration of lake and ocean depths, and are used extensively for inspection of drilling rigs and offshore pipelines. Their potential for the discovery of undersea mineral resources is widely acknowledged.
